The Finnish Hub for Development and Validitation of Integrated Approaches (FHAIVE) at the Faculty of Medicine and Health Technology is looking for Doctoral Researchers. We have three positions open, each with a different profile.

FHAIVE is a multi-disciplinary research group directed by Prof. Dario Greco, consisting of over 30 scientists to date. FHAIVE is a GLP accredited laboratory and is the Finnish national reference laboratory for the EURL-ECVAM validation network (NETVAL) for alternative methods to animal testing. The mission of FHAIVE is to develop and validate integrated approaches (IATA) and models for chemical safety assessment and drug development by integrating advanced in vitro techniques along with AI-based data analytics and predictive modelling.  

FHAIVE focuses on advancing the fields of systems toxicology and predictive pharmacology using big data modelling, knowledge graphs, and machine learning algorithms. We have a unique combination of expertise that spans systems biology, toxicology, cheminformatics, and bioinformatics. Our vision is to merge state-of-the-art predictive toxicology and pharmacology with advanced in vitro cell culture models to address some of the major challenges arising in chemical safety assessment and drug development. FHAIVE currently receives funding from the Academy of Finland, the EU (HE, H2020, Green Deal, ERC, and IMI2 programs), the Novo Nordisk Foundation, the Finnish Red Cross, the Finnish Government, and the European Research Council (ERC Consolidator).

The “Vertebrate Evolution, Development and Regeneration” group of Research Director Nicolas Di-Poi at the Institute of Biotechnology investigates a number of questions central to our understanding of craniofacial evolution and development in vertebrates. As an innovative approach, the laboratory takes advantage of squamate reptile models (lizards and snakes) to elucidate the developmental genetic basis of vertebrate craniofacial diversity but also to provide an evolutionary context to developmental disorders. Reptiles represent key emerging model systems in Evo-Devo as they display an exceptional array of life-styles, ecologies, morphologies, and regenerative capacities.

All projects of the research group combine state-of-the-art methods such as cellular biology, molecular embryology, genetics, geometric morphometrics, epigenetics, comparative omics, and theoretical modeling, which offer an interdisciplinary environment for research collaboration and training (see e.g., Science Advances 7:eabj7912(2021), Nature Communication 12:6001 (2021), Nature Communication 10:5560 (2019), eLife 8:e47702 (2019), Nature Communication 9:376 (2018)). iCAN is part of the Academy of Finland Flagship Programme and hosted by the University of Helsinki and HUS Helsinki University Hospital. iCAN is an innovative multidisciplinary initiative that brings together some of the world’s leading actors in cancer genomics, translational and clinical cancer research, digital health, information technology, machine learning, patients and business to solve one of the most pressing challenges in healthcare – cancer.  

An integral part of the iCAN project is the development of the iCAN Discovery Platform to store, integrate and analyze precision cancer medicine data. On the platform, we will be developing tools that efficiently use this data in research with the help of state-of-the-art methods in artificial intelligence and machine learning. This way we aim to reach a new level in understanding the cross-talk between the tumor and the host. Our research projects leverage the iCAN Discovery Platform to identify new, actionable targets and solutions for diagnosing and treating cancer. 

FIMM (HiLIFE, UH) is a translational research institute with a driving mission to perform innovative research on patients and populations – utilizing molecular, genomic and health data – targeted towards understanding drivers of health and disease and delivering improvements to the safety, efficacy and efficiency of healthcare in Finland and beyond. FIMM integrates molecular medicine research, technology centre and biobanking infrastructures under one roof, promoting translational research in grand challenge projects, specifically, the impact of genome information from the Finnish population in personalised health and medicine, individualised cancer medicine, and digital molecular medicine. FIMM is part of the Nordic EMBL Partnership for Molecular Medicine, composed of the European Molecular Biology Laboratory (EMBL) and the centres for molecular medicine in Norway, Sweden and Denmark, and the EU-LIFE Community. 

Our work in cancer research may be complex, but our goal is simple: enable better outcomes and quality of life for cancer patients. 

We are now looking for a bioinformatician with experience in omics data analysis and clinical data integration to work with the iCAN Data Team and the different subprojects of the ICAN Flagship. Our multidisciplinary teams work closely with clinicians at the hospitals, and our aim is to integrate the collected clinical and omics data, from e.g. high-throughput drug testing, bulk and single-cell DNA/RNA sequencing, microscopic imaging, metabolomics and pharmacogenomics, into an analysis platform to enable cutting-edge cancer research and robust translation back to the clinics for the patient’s benefit. 

Specifically, we aim to develop an “integrative Molecular Tumor Board” (iMTB) reporting system to i) identify for each patient the really clinically relevant and actionable results and ii) present these in a concise and well-structured report to both researchers and clinicians. By supporting both immediate treatment decisions in the clinic as well as detailed follow-up research to advance our general understanding of cancer, we aim to drive a real and lasting impact on cancer patient care.

Helsingin yliopiston Kognitiivisen aivotutkimuksen yksikössä Medicumissa on käynnistymässä tutkimushanke, joka on osa Petri Toiviaisen johtaman Suomen Akatemian Musiikin, mielen, kehon ja aivojen huippuyksikön toimintaa. Professori Teija Kujalan johtaman hankkeen pohjana on vuonna 2014 käynnistynyt seurantatutkimushanke Lukivauva (Lukivaikeuden hermostolliset merkit, biomarkkerit ja kuntoutuvuus; johtaja Teija Kujala ja varajohtaja dos. Paula Virtala). Hankkeessa on selvitetty syntymästä lähtien aivotutkimus- (EEG:n kuuloherätevasteet) ja neuropsykologisten menetelmien avulla kuulo- ja kielellisten kykyjen kehitystä lapsilla, joista osalla on perinnöllisen lukivaikeuden ja kielellisten ongelmien riski. Lisäksi on tutkittu vauvaiän musiikki-intervention ja kodin musiikkitoimintojen yhteyksiä kuulo- ja kielellisten kykyjen sekä lukutaitojen kehitykseen.

Nyt käynnistyvässä uudessa hankkeessa toteutetaan näiden sekä hankkeeseen erikseen rekrytoitavien yhteensä noin 400 kouluikäisen (7–10 v.) lapsen laajamittainen tutkimus vuosina 2023–2025. Keskeiset tutkimusmenetelmät ovat EEG:n kuuloherätevasteet, magneettikuvaus (f/MRI) sekä behavioraaliset ja neuropsykologiset testit ja DNA-näytteenotto. Hankkeessa analysoidaan ja julkaistaan samalla jo kertynyttä laajaa aineistoa 0–5 vuoden ikäisiltä lapsilta. Hankkeen tavoitteena on selvittää luki- ja kielihäiriöiden neuropsykologista, hermostollista ja geneettistä perustaa, häiriöiden puhkeamiseen vaikuttavia suojaavia ja riskitekijöitä sekä mahdollisuuksia ennustaa ja ennaltaehkäistä luki- ja kielihäiriöitä.
